Associate Professor of French Studies, Australian National University

Leslie Barnes is an associate professor of French Studies at the Australian National University. Her research focuses on the literature and film of colonial Indochina and contemporary Cambodia and Vietnam, in English, French, Khmer and Vietnamese. She is the author of Vietnam and the Colonial Condition of French Literature (Nebraska, 2014) and co-editor of The Cinema of Rithy Panh: Everything Has a Soul (Rutgers, 2021). Her monograph on literary and cinematic representations of sex work in Cambodia and Vietnam will be published with Edinburgh University Press's New Directions in Francophone Studies: Diversity, Decolonization, Queerness in 2025.
